    There are different types of vegetarians, some eat egg products, while others don't, some refrain from all animal origin meats.

    Some people I know are vegetarians because they believe it makes them healthier, some are smart about it, and get their protein etc elsewhere, while others just get all skinny, but are unhealthy since they lost all the nutrients and protein, vitamins and such that meats provide.

    Here is some food for thought. Sorry about the pun. Meat not only contains protein it also contains saturated fat and cholesterol, which have been linked to various health concerns. Plus when meat isn't preparred properly there is the possiblity of a foodborne illness. Such contamination usually arises from improper handling, preparation or storage of food. Many of us probably have had food posioning before. How many can recall having it after eatting a salad?
